A Renounceable Rights Issue allows shareholders to either exercise their right to purchase new shares at a discounted price or sell (renounce) their rights to other investors. This is different from a non-renounceable rights issue, where shareholders can only exercise their rights and cannot transfer them.
Online ASBA Procedure for Rights Issue Step 1: Check Your Eligibility. You must be a shareholder on the record date to receive Rights Entitlements (REs) in your demat account. Step 2: Log in to Your Bank's Net Banking. Step 3: Select the Rights Issue. Step 4: Fill the Application Details. Step 5: Submit and Block Funds.
Renunciation connotes the surrender to someone else of rights to shares in a rights issue. The person to whom the shares are offered fills in the renunciation form (usually attached to the letter of offer) in favour of the person to whom he wishes to renounce his rights.
A non-renounceable rights issue refers to an offer issued by a corporation to shareholders to purchase more shares of the company (usually at a discount). Unlike a 'renounceable right', a 'non-renounceable right' is not transferable, and therefore cannot be bought or sold.

A NON-RENOUNCEABLE RIGHTS ISSUE OFFER DOCUMENT is a financial document issued by a company that allows existing shareholders to purchase additional shares without the option to transfer their rights to other investors. This document provides details about the terms and conditions of the rights issue.
Typically, publicly traded companies that are seeking to raise additional capital through a non-renounceable rights issue are required to file a NON-RENOUNCEABLE RIGHTS ISSUE OFFER DOCUMENT with regulatory authorities and provide it to their shareholders.
To fill out a NON-RENOUNCEABLE RIGHTS ISSUE OFFER DOCUMENT, companies must provide accurate information regarding the rights offering details, including the number of shares offered, pricing, timelines, instructions for shareholders on how to purchase the shares, and any relevant terms.
The purpose of a NON-RENOUNCEABLE RIGHTS ISSUE OFFER DOCUMENT is to inform existing shareholders about the specific rights issue, outline the subscription process, and ensure compliance with regulatory requirements while aiming to raise capital for the company's growth or to address financial needs.
The NON-RENOUNCEABLE RIGHTS ISSUE OFFER DOCUMENT must report information such as the total number of shares being issued, the issue price per share, the rationale behind the rights issue, the timeline for the subscription, and any risks associated with the investment.
